Selandia (after the Latin name for the Danish island of Sjælland) was the name of three ships of the Danish East Asiatic Company, the best known of which, the first MS Selandia of 1912, was the most advanced ocean-going diesel motor ship in her time. WebMS Hans Hedtoft was a Danish liner that struck an iceberg and sank on 30 January 1959 on her maiden voyage off the coast of Western Greenland. The only piece of the wreckage ever found was a lifebelt. As of 2024, she remains the last known ship sunk by an iceberg with casualties. Passenger-ships-and-liners Wiki.

The only piece of the wreckage ever found was a lifebelt. As of 2024 , she remains the last known ship sunk by an iceberg with casualties. See more Hans Hedtoft was 82.65 metres (271 ft 2 in) long, with a beam of 14.17 metres (46 ft 6 in) and a depth of 6.43 metres (21 ft 1 in). She was assessed at 2,875 GRT, 1,368 NRT. Hans Hedtoft was … See more On 30 January 2005, Queen Margrethe unveiled a monument at North Atlantic Wharf, Copenhagen, to the 95 people lost on Hans Hedtoft. See more Hans Hedtoft sailed from Copenhagen on her maiden voyage on 7 January 1959.
